The Importance of Proper Planning in Installation A structured cabling system is a comprehensive network of cables and connectivity components that supports a wide range of communication systems. The system is designed to be scalable and flexible, allowing businesses to expand their network without significant rework. Typically, a structured cabling installation includes several subsystems, such as horizontal cabling, backbone cabling, and telecommunications rooms. Each component plays a vital role in ensuring that the entire network operates efficiently. Patch panels serve as a central point where all the cables connect, allowing for easy management and troubleshooting of the network. By organizing cables in this manner, businesses can simplify maintenance and reduce the risk of errors during installation or reconfiguration. Furthermore, network switches facilitate communication between devices on the network, enhancing overall performance and efficiency.
